You may remember I posted a couple of weeks ago about accumulator pressure. I'm glad to say I recon I've got the pressure sorted but I'm still suffering with a massive temperature fluctuation as the pump and accumulator take it in turns to push the water around my system. I have a brand new thermostatic mixer valve installed just by the hot water tank and a 2litre accumulator fitted just by the Jabsco pump.
As the pressure at the tap changes due to pump or accumulator pushing water the temperature fluctuates massively from all cold o all hot. Changing the setting on the mixer valve does not solve the problem. Would fitting the mixer valve at the heads tap/ shower possible give a smoother temperature? I've got to sort this as the shower is now un usable.
